CVE-2020-1760

17
FAUCET Score

CVE-2020-1760 describes a c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in the Ceph Object Gateway, specifically impacting its Amazon S3 support when handling anonymous user requests. This flaw stems from insufficient input neutralization and affects products from Canonical, Debian, Fedora Project, Linux Foundation, and Red Hat. With a CVSS score of 6.1 (Medium), the vulnerability has a network attack vector, low attack complexity, and requires user interaction, potentially leading to limited confidentiality and integrity impacts. There is no evidence of active exploitation, public exploit code (Metasploit, Nuclei, ExploitDB), or significant community discussion or media coverage surrounding this CVE.
